python使用自定义user-agent抓取网页的方法


Posted in Python onApril 15, 2015

本文实例讲述了python使用自定义user-agent抓取网页的方法。分享给大家供大家参考。具体如下:

下面python代码通过urllib2抓取指定的url的内容,并且使用自定义的user-agent,可防止网站屏蔽采集器

import urllib2
req = urllib2.Request('http://192.168.1.2/')
req.add_header('User-agent', 'Mozilla 5.10')
res = urllib2.urlopen(req)
html = res.read()

希望本文所述对大家的Python程序设计有所帮助。

Python 相关文章推荐
python删除文件示例分享
Jan 28 Python
Python SQLAlchemy基本操作和常用技巧(包含大量实例,非常好)
May 06 Python
Python学习笔记之常用函数及说明
May 23 Python
Python实现SVN的目录周期性备份实例
Jul 17 Python
详解Python中 sys.argv[]的用法简明解释
Dec 20 Python
浅谈flask截获所有访问及before/after_request修饰器
Jan 18 Python
Django框架实现的分页demo示例
May 25 Python
如何使用pyinstaller打包32位的exe程序
May 26 Python
pycharm设置鼠标悬停查看方法设置
Jul 29 Python
python socket 聊天室实例代码详解
Nov 14 Python
python打开文件的方式有哪些
Jun 29 Python
分享提高 Python 代码的可读性的技巧
Mar 03 Python
python使用urlparse分析网址中域名的方法
Apr 15 #Python
使用Python下的XSLT API进行web开发的简单教程
Apr 15 #Python
使用Python中的线程进行网络编程的入门教程
Apr 15 #Python
讲解Python中for循环下的索引变量的作用域
Apr 15 #Python
使用IPython下的Net-SNMP来管理类UNIX系统的教程
Apr 15 #Python
Python中的Matplotlib模块入门教程
Apr 15 #Python
使用Python编写类UNIX系统的命令行工具的教程
Apr 15 #Python
You might like
新版PHP极大的增强功能和性能
2006/10/09 PHP
php数组中删除元素的实现代码
2012/06/22 PHP
ioncube_loader_win_5.2.dll的错误解决方法
2015/01/04 PHP
php四种定界符详解
2017/02/16 PHP
PHP实现打包下载文件的方法示例
2017/10/07 PHP
Laravel中使用Queue的最基本操作教程
2017/12/27 PHP
jquery.alert 弹出式复选框实现代码
2009/06/15 Javascript
跨浏览器的 mouseenter mouseleave 以及 compareDocumentPosition的使用说明
2010/05/04 Javascript
js解析与序列化json数据(三)json的解析探讨
2013/02/01 Javascript
js中 关于undefined和null的区别介绍
2013/04/16 Javascript
异步动态加载js与css文件的js代码
2013/09/15 Javascript
JavaScript执行顺序详细介绍
2013/12/04 Javascript
jQuery结合HTML5制作的爱心树表白动画
2015/02/01 Javascript
javascript之Array 数组对象详解
2016/06/07 Javascript
浅谈js中调用函数时加不加括号的问题
2016/07/28 Javascript
vue2.0 如何把子组件的数据传给父组件(推荐)
2018/01/15 Javascript
JavaScript函数式编程(Functional Programming)箭头函数(Arrow functions)用法分析
2019/05/22 Javascript
Vue + Elementui实现多标签页共存的方法
2019/06/12 Javascript
深入解析koa之中间件流程控制
2019/06/17 Javascript
前端天气插件tpwidget使用方法详解
2019/06/24 Javascript
Vue3.0数据响应式原理详解
2019/10/09 Javascript
Vue学习之组件用法实例详解
2020/01/06 Javascript
jQuery AJAX应用实例总结
2020/05/19 jQuery
vue-路由精讲 二级路由和三级路由的作用
2020/08/06 Javascript
Vue router传递参数并解决刷新页面参数丢失问题
2020/12/02 Vue.js
shelve  用来持久化任意的Python对象实例代码
2016/10/12 Python
浅谈python中requests模块导入的问题
2018/05/18 Python
python字典一键多值实例代码分享
2019/06/14 Python
python开发之anaconda以及win7下安装gensim的方法
2019/07/05 Python
win7上tensorflow2.2.0安装成功 引用DLL load failed时找不到指定模块 tensorflow has no attribute xxx 解决方法
2020/05/20 Python
雅萌 (YA-MAN) :日本美容家电领域的龙头企业
2017/05/12 全球购物
大学生文员专业个人求职信范文
2014/01/05 职场文书
2014年司法局工作总结
2014/12/11 职场文书
辩论赛主持人开场白
2015/05/29 职场文书
Python数据类型最全知识总结
2021/05/31 Python
详解MySQL的内连接和外连接
2023/05/08 MySQL